The JVC DLA-NZ800 is a premium D-ILA laser projector designed for dedicated home theater rooms and high-end custom installations. It targets serious cinephiles and AV enthusiasts who want the closest thing to a commercial cinema experience at home, rather than casual users looking for a simple plug-and-play projector.

Its standout feature is the Gen2 8K/e-shiftX technology, which uses a 240Hz driver and 4-way multi-axis pixel shifting to produce remarkably sharp, detailed images from native 4K panels. Combined with a 100,000:1 native contrast ratio and JVC's BLU-Escent laser light source, the projector renders deep blacks and vibrant highlights that should satisfy even the most demanding home theater setups.

Build quality reflects its flagship positioning, with a 17-element, 15-group all-glass 65mm lens and hand-selected components. The wide lens shift range (80% vertical, 34% horizontal) and 10 customizable installation presets give installers significant flexibility when fitting the unit into different room geometries.

On the downside, this is a large and heavy unit at nearly 51 pounds, and its 2700-lumen brightness rating, while strong for a home theater projector, may fall short in rooms with ambient light or very large screens. The price also places it firmly in the enthusiast and professional installation category rather than mainstream consumer territory.

Overall, the JVC DLA-NZ800 is a top-tier choice for buyers building a reference-quality dark room theater who value contrast, color accuracy, and HDR performance over portability or budget considerations. For that specific audience, it delivers a genuinely cinematic experience backed by JVC's engineering pedigree.

Specifications

The DLA-NZ800 features three Gen3 0.69-inch native 4K D-ILA devices paired with Gen2 8K/e-shiftX processing, enabling a maximum display resolution of 8192 x 4320 pixels from 4K and 8K sources alike.

It offers a native contrast ratio of 100,000:1 with an effectively infinite dynamic contrast ratio, along with a peak brightness of 2700 ANSI lumens from its BLU-Escent laser light source, rated for approximately 2000 hours of operation.

Connectivity includes two HDMI inputs supporting 8K/60p and 4K/120p signals, with HEVC video encoding and HDR support for HLG, HDR10+, and BT.2020 wide color gamut, making it compatible with gaming consoles, laptops, and AV speaker systems.

Physically, the unit measures 19.88 x 19.66 x 9.21 inches and weighs 50.9 pounds, with a minimum throw distance of 20 inches and a maximum throw distance of up to 100 feet, backed by a 3-year warranty including first-year advanced replacement.

How to Choose Your 8K Projector with Dual HDMI Ports

Understand Native Resolution vs. Input Support

A critical distinction is between a projector’s native resolution and its maximum input support. Many models listed here are native 1080p projectors that can accept and decode 4K and 8K signals, downscaling them for display. This still provides a high-quality image from premium sources. For a true native 4K or 8K pixel display, you will need a higher-end model like the JVC DLA-NZ800, which uses advanced pixel-shifting technology.

Prioritize Brightness for Your Viewing Environment

Brightness, measured in ANSI lumens, directly impacts usability. For dedicated dark home theaters, lower lumens may suffice. Frequently Asked Questions

Why do I need dual HDMI ports on a projector?

Dual HDMI ports allow you to connect two high-definition sources simultaneously, such as a gaming console and a streaming media player. This eliminates the need to constantly plug and unplug cables, protecting your ports from wear and simplifying your entertainment setup. You can switch between sources instantly using the remote control.

Can these projectors display true 8K resolution?

Most projectors in this category are native 1080p or 4K models that support 8K input signal decoding. They accept the 8K signal and process it, displaying it at their native resolution, which still results in a superb image. For true 8K pixel projection, you need a model with native 8K DLP chips or advanced pixel-shifting technology like JVC’s 8K e-ShiftX, found in their high-end line.
